Original Doll Album Information

11 Dec
December 11, 2005

Album Information
{nl}{nl}It was originally set for release in late spring or early summer of 2005 and was to include the first single, “Mona Lisa”. Britney Spears played this when she visited a US radio station in late 2004, where she spoke about the album. However, Jive Records later released a statement saying the album was being worked on, but no release date had been set. Spears called into TRL US in early 2005 and mentioned that there would be no new album for this year, though she did say that “Mona Lisa” would be featured on a “show” of some sort; this turned out to be her reality show Britney and Kevin: Chaotic.{nl}{nl}Michelle Lynn Bell (writer of Chaotic, I’ve Just Begun (Having My Fun), and many Jennifer Lopez tracks) has been working with Britney on tracks for the album. Love Under The Tree: Christmas Album

11 Dec
December 11, 2005

It was originally set for release in late 2004 and was to be a holiday gift for Britney’s fans. However, Jive Records decided to not release it after Spears’ blew out her knee while filming a music video for the song “Outrageous” and wouldn’t be able to promote it to the extent they planned. After this no future release date was determined and no other songs were recorded. Jive wanted to release something though to keep Britney’s name out there and make her fans happy so they rushed out a Greatest Hits compilation with little promotion. There is no information on any future possible release dates.

Since Jive decided to cancel the album a lot of tracks that were planned to be recorded never were. Britney is said to have only recorded a few of the 10 songs she was planning to record. No further information is available at this time.

Jive also said that the album will include the classical “Silent Night” and some songs written by Britney, the titles weren’t fully confirmed. Also some sites have said that “Love Under The Tree”, “Toy Soldiers”, “December Night”, “Merry Christmas Baby”, “Snow Angels” and “Santa Claus Is Comin’ To Town” were to be released on the album.

Kevin’s: “The Truth”

11 Dec
December 11, 2005

Britney Spears’ hubby, Kevin Federline, is to release his debut solo album early next year. The LA-bred former-dancer has been locked up in the studio for the past year working on the album. For the album, Kevin has teamed up with Scott Storch, The Matrix, Red Zone and Bloodshy & Avant.

The album is entitled “The Truth” and is mainly rap-based, however samples other genres too. Despite reports confirmed otherwise, Britney herself will not be appearing on any tracks, although there is a song dedicated to her called “Fly Out”, which is all about their whirlwind relationship. Federline also samples a Micheal Jackson track on “Tabloid Junkie”.

The first single to be lifted from the LP is called “Ya’ll Ain’t Ready”, of clip of which leaked several weeks ago on the net. The video for the single was recorded in Las Vegas last week and is to premiere in January, with the album and single releases following shortly after.

Other album tracks include the anti-media fuelled “‘Razi”, potential club hit “Comin’ Down” and the tell-all confession track “Story Of My Life”.
